Subject: Tidewick widget cut-over complete

Team — the Tidewick tide-table widget moved to the new prediction backend last night. Cached tables regenerated cleanly, and spot checks against the old output matched within rounding tolerance. Expect a few tickets about station labels changing style; that is cosmetic and intended. For troubleshooting, the widget now runs with the configuration values shown below.

settings of hahaf-bahap:
quenix:
  log_level: debug
  metrics_host: metrics.quenix.qorvelsys.internal
  pool_size: 8

**Ticket LNK-467: LockerLoop access tokens expired — for Wednesday's sync**

So the credential our laundry-locker access flow uses to talk to the Hatchbay door-control service quietly expired over the weekend, and residents at the Pinecrest pilot site got stuck staring at lockers that wouldn't pop open. Support escalated Monday morning. Short-term fix: I issued a fresh credential and bumped the expiry alerting from 7 to 30 days so this doesn't sneak up again. Let's discuss automating rotation at the sync. Replacement credential is below.

API key for taduf-yahif: qvz11-nMDtAWg6H2u

Handover: Fieldmark offline mode (Tansy → Orrin)

Welcome aboard. Offline mode in the Fieldmark survey app queues submissions locally and syncs when connectivity returns. The tricky part is conflict resolution: server wins on metadata, client wins on survey answers. Never shorten the local retention window without checking with the Hollowbrook field team first — they go dark for days. The sync service currently runs with the configuration shown below.

service settings:
ralael:
  pin: 7453
  tenant: zorath
  seal: seal_087806e4
  metrics_host: metrics.ralael.paliqworks.example
  standby_team: fraath
  escalation: praok-istiel
  nonce: 10e083

**Building Access: Harrowfen Expo Pop-Up Office**
During the Harrowfen Trade Fair, Cobaltine Labs operates a pop-up office in Hall 4, Stand Row F. New starters attending the fair should collect an exhibitor wristband from the stand lead each morning; wristbands expire daily and cannot be transferred. The back-of-stand office, where laptops and demo units are stored, stays locked whenever unattended. To enter, key in the door code below.

turnstile pass: bdg-YEOZLM-79341408